ABB factory project - leading the trend in automation, providing energy solutions

Recently, the second factory of ABB group (Switzerland) has been started built with a capital of 30 million US dollars.

ABB factory in Tien Son industrial park, Bac Ninh province, is expected to produce electrical equipment, medium and high voltage electrical systems. 80% of ABB's products will be exported, the rest will be uses dometically. According to Gary Marley(General Director of ABB), with this new facility, ABB considered this as the foundation for establishing a long term presence of the group in Vietnam. If the market and business invironment in Vietnam still maintain in the direction that ABB expects, ABB will continue expand further. Mr Gary Marley said that one of the reason why ABB continues to invest in building the second factory is because they want to use a bundant local human resources to creat products with competitive prices while ensuring the quality. ABB has been operating in Vietnam in 1993. Currently, ABB group has a factory in Hanoi with over 500 employees.
